Tips for Expressing Love in Italian

When expressing your love in Italian or any language, the words gain even more significance when accompanied by genuine emotions. Here are some additional tips to enhance your expressions of love:

  • Use endearments: Italians often use affectionate nicknames or endearments when addressing their loved ones. Terms like “amore” (love), “tesoro” (treasure), or “cuore mio” (my heart) can add a touch of intimacy to your phrase.
  • Accompany with gestures: Body language can enhance your expression of love. Holding hands, hugging, or giving a gentle kiss on the cheek as you say the phrase solidifies your affection.
  • Write a love letter: Put your feelings into writing! Compose a heartfelt letter in Italian, expressing your love, admiration, and appreciation for your boyfriend. This personal touch will surely melt his heart.

Examples of Romantic Phrases

To provide you with a wider range of expressions, here are a few additional romantic phrases to say “I love my boyfriend”:

  • Siete l’amore della mia vita: “You are the love of my life.” A powerful statement that signifies the immense importance of your partner in your life.
  • Il mio cuore batte solo per te: “My heart beats only for you.” This phrase expresses exclusivity and showcases the depth of your love.
  • Ti penso sempre: “I always think of you.” Let your boyfriend know that he is always on your mind, reinforcing your strong emotions.
